1926.20 B02
- Issued
- Abate by
- Penalty
- Initial $2800.00 · Current $500.00 Reduced
General-duty citation text
29 CFR 1926.20(b)(2): The employer did not initiate and maintain programs which provided for frequent and regular inspections of the job site, materials and equipment to be made by a competent person(s): There was no frequent and regular inspection program being maintained in use by a competent person to ensure the job site, materials and equipment such as residential stud wall assembly and erection associated operations adjacent to unprotected perimeter exterior sides or edges fall protection systems or devices were being maintained and utilized in a safe condition.

1926.501 B13
- Issued
- Abate by
- Penalty
- Initial $2800.00 · Current $1500.00 Reduced
General-duty citation text
29 CFR 1926.501(b)(13): Each employee(s) engaged in residential construction activities 6 feet (1.8 m) or more above lower levels were not protected by guardrail systems, safety net system, or personal fall arrest system, nor were employee(s) provided with an alternative fall protection measure under another provision of paragraph 1926.501 (b): Located along various areas of the residential structure sheeted second floor deck employees were observed performing stud wall assembly and erection associated operations adjacent to unprotected perimeter exterior sides or edges without conventional or alternative fall protection systems or methods and were exposed to fall potentials in excess of 11'.
